Filter results 198 Cars
Sort By
2022 BMW 1 Series
118i [136] M Sport 5dr Step Auto [LCP]
118i [136] M Sport 5dr Step Auto [LCP]
Winchester Motor Group Skoda Aldershot - 100 miles away
29,814 miles
Request callback
£20,700
2015 BMW 1 Series
1.6 118i Sport Hatchback 5dr Petrol Auto Euro 6 (s/s) (136 ps)
1.6 118i Sport Hatchback 5dr Petrol Auto Euro 6 (s/s) (136 ps)
Staverton Garage - 103 miles away
96,237 miles
Request callback
£7,999
2018 BMW 1 Series
1.5 118i Sport Hatchback 5dr Petrol Manual Euro 6 (s/s) (136 ps)
1.5 118i Sport Hatchback 5dr Petrol Manual Euro 6 (s/s) (136 ps)
Staverton Garage - 103 miles away
82,309 miles
Request callback
£8,997
2021 BMW 1 Series
118i [136] M Sport 5dr
118i [136] M Sport 5dr
Marshall BMW Hampshire - 106 miles away
35,847 miles
Request callback
£18,778
2023 BMW 1 Series
118i [136] Sport 5dr Step Auto [Live Cockpit Pro]
118i [136] Sport 5dr Step Auto [Live Cockpit Pro]
Marshall BMW Hampshire - 106 miles away
21,534 miles
Request callback
£20,997
2023 BMW 1 Series
118i [136] Sport 5dr Step Auto [Live Cockpit Pro]
118i [136] Sport 5dr Step Auto [Live Cockpit Pro]
Marshall BMW Hampshire - 106 miles away
12,577 miles
Request callback
£22,117
2023 BMW 1 Series
118i [136] M Sport 5dr Step Auto [LCP]
118i [136] M Sport 5dr Step Auto [LCP]
Marshall BMW Hampshire - 106 miles away
13,856 miles
Request callback
£24,606
2023 BMW 1 Series
118i [136] M Sport 5dr Step Auto [LCP]
118i [136] M Sport 5dr Step Auto [LCP]
Marshall BMW Hampshire - 106 miles away
18,041 miles
Request callback
£25,116
2022 BMW 1 Series
118i [136] M Sport 5dr [Live Cockpit Professional]
118i [136] M Sport 5dr [Live Cockpit Professional]
Johnsons Select Used Kidlington - 107 miles away
19,593 miles
Request callback
£19,995
2020 BMW 1 Series
118i Sport 5dr Step Auto
118i Sport 5dr Step Auto
Marshall Honda Leicester South - 107 miles away
23,000 miles
Request callback
£18,316
2020 BMW 1 Series
118i M Sport 5dr Step Auto
118i M Sport 5dr Step Auto
Carsa Mountsorrel - 109 miles away
27,439 miles
Request callback
£19,254
2021 BMW 1 Series
118i [136] M Sport 5dr
118i [136] M Sport 5dr
Carsa Mountsorrel - 109 miles away
10,669 miles
Request callback
£20,186
2023 BMW 1 Series
118i [136] M Sport 5dr Step Auto [LCP]
118i [136] M Sport 5dr Step Auto [LCP]
Carsa Mountsorrel - 109 miles away
9,314 miles
Request callback
£23,871
2018 BMW 1 Series
118i [1.5] Sport 5dr [Nav/Servotronic] Step Auto
118i [1.5] Sport 5dr [Nav/Servotronic] Step Auto
Anchor Cars - 109 miles away
44,983 miles
Request callback
£12,395
2021 BMW 1 Series
118i [136] M Sport 5dr Step Auto
118i [136] M Sport 5dr Step Auto
Sandicliffe Ford Loughborough Used - 116 miles away
36,930 miles
Request callback
£20,204
Buy new from | £28,702 | (list price from £31,875) |
Showing 16 - 30 of 198 cars